Default 2007 Robin Engine Won’t Start

Hey all. New to the forum. Thanks for having me. I use my ez go for weekend driving around the neighborhood with my family. 2 weeks ago, my cart was running like a champ. This past weekend the cart wouldn’t start. Starter belt spins and engine “chugs” but won’t turn over. I charged the battery and still doing the same thing. Any idea what the issue may be? I just had it serviced 6 months or so ago - new plugs, etc. thanks in advance

First of all, Welcome! There is a standard response around here to "it's not running" questions. As edge800 and bluegrallis have suggested: an engine needs compression, fuel and spark to run. If you don't have a spark tester you can pull one of the spark plugs, attach the plug wire, hold the base of the plug to grounded metal on the engine while you crank the starter. Look for a spark. For fuel you can open up the air filter box and spray a little carb cleaner or starter fluid into the carb intake, to see if it will fire for a moment. For compression you can listen for a difference in the air rushing when you just barely push the pedal vs pedal all the way to the floor, but really needs a compression tester to tell for sure where you really stand. If you could check those things and report back, we can make more suggestions from there.
